use stateset_core::{
CreateIntegrationFieldMapping, IntegrationFieldMapping, IntegrationFieldMappingFilter,
IntegrationFieldMappingId, Result, UpdateIntegrationFieldMapping,
};
use stateset_db::{Database, DatabaseCapability};
use std::sync::Arc;
pub struct IntegrationFieldMappings {
db: Arc<dyn Database>,
}
impl std::fmt::Debug for IntegrationFieldMappings {
f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result {
f.debug_struct("IntegrationFieldMappings").finish_non_exhaustive()
}
}
impl IntegrationFieldMappings {
pub(crate) fn new(db: Arc<dyn Database>) -> Self {
Self { db }
}
#[must_use]
pub fn is_supported(&self) -> bool {
self.db.supports_capability(DatabaseCapability::IntegrationFieldMappings)
}
fn ensure(&self) -> Result<()> {
self.db.ensure_capability(DatabaseCapability::IntegrationFieldMappings)
}
pub fn create(&self, input: CreateIntegrationFieldMapping) -> Result<IntegrationFieldMapping> {
self.ensure()?;
self.db.integration_field_mappings().create(input)
}
pub fn get(&self, id: IntegrationFieldMappingId) -> Result<Option<IntegrationFieldMapping>> {
self.ensure()?;
self.db.integration_field_mappings().get(id)
}
pub fn update(
&self,
id: IntegrationFieldMappingId,
input: UpdateIntegrationFieldMapping,
) -> Result<IntegrationFieldMapping> {
self.ensure()?;
self.db.integration_field_mappings().update(id, input)
}
pub fn list(
&self,
filter: IntegrationFieldMappingFilter,
) -> Result<Vec<IntegrationFieldMapping>> {
self.ensure()?;
self.db.integration_field_mappings().list(filter)
}
pub fn delete(&self, id: IntegrationFieldMappingId) -> Result<()> {
self.ensure()?;
self.db.integration_field_mappings().delete(id)
}
pub fn bulk_create(&self, items: Vec<CreateIntegrationFieldMapping>) -> Result<u64> {
self.ensure()?;
self.db.integration_field_mappings().bulk_create(items)
}
pub fn bulk_delete(&self, ids: Vec<IntegrationFieldMappingId>) -> Result<u64> {
self.ensure()?;
self.db.integration_field_mappings().bulk_delete(ids)
}
pub fn distinct_groups(&self, integration_account: &str) -> Result<Vec<String>> {
self.ensure()?;
self.db.integration_field_mappings().distinct_groups(integration_account)
}
}
